About the Position

We are now looking for an IT Technician for the Digital Workplace department.

The department handles everything from IT orders, hardware validation, lifecycle management, installation, deployment/return, troubleshooting, to managing various scripts and batch jobs for client management as well as application packaging. The department is also responsible for Region Halland's printers, mobile devices, and conference equipment along with related services. The work also includes documentation and 2nd and 3rd line support regarding the digital workplace in collaboration with ITD's other IT departments, as well as participating as a resource in various IT projects and development assignments. You will work both independently and in a team, and assignments may extend across the entire Region Halland geographically.

About Us

In the department, we work with development and innovation related to the digital workplace as well as user-oriented IT support, IT logistics, and ordering of components related to the digital workplace, such as computers with accessories, printers, mobile devices, and conference technology.

Our mission is to be responsible for and provide the organization with a modern and functional workplace in these areas. The department manages over 9000 computers and 3500 printers within Region Halland, consisting of 23 employees located either in Varberg or Halmstad. Our mission extends across the entire region. Central administration and support are therefore necessary, and the importance of having functioning processes and tools to manage this is significant.

All packaging and distribution of applications are handled centrally within the department via deployment tools, but also work on-site with customers, deployment/exchange of computers with accessories, mobile devices, conference equipment, and printers is managed by employees within our department.

Qualifications

Applicants should have industry-specific courses in IT. We also expect you to have knowledge in:

  • Microsoft Windows 10 and later
  • Microsoft Office
  • Active Directory
  • PC Hardware
  • Basic troubleshooting of computers and printers in a network

Furthermore, we see that you have basic technical competence and understanding of computer components with operating systems based on PC and Microsoft Windows, as well as printers and print management. You need to be accustomed to independently seeking solutions to IT-related problems, advanced troubleshooting of operating systems and their connections to applications and IT systems. Experience in central administration and deployment of computers in larger IT environments, PowerShell, and a good understanding of VMware and thin clients are advantageous.

You are technically interested and have a desire to work with technology, development, and support regarding the digital workplace. To succeed and thrive in the role, you need to be engaged, meticulous, solution-oriented, curious, and proactive without problems following guidelines and established processes. Your social skills are good as you collaborate with and are part of various technical teams in your daily work, and you maintain continuous dialogue with our suppliers and partners in the organization. Since parts of the assignment involve goods and IT logistics, it is important to keep order and tidiness around our shared workplace. We work with continuous improvement and would like the ability to drive and improve workflows to come naturally to you. Great emphasis will be placed on personal suitability.

You have good knowledge of Swedish and English in both spoken and written form. A B driver's license is required for the position.

About Region Halland

Region Halland is for everyone who lives and works here in Halland. We have over 8,000 employees in 370 different professions who all work to provide good healthcare and promote growth and development. We are also responsible for public transport in Halland and drive issues in areas such as business, culture, and education. Our vision is “Halland - the best place to live” and by that, we mean that Halland should become the best place to live, study, work, and run a business.
